(2) Go to transaction SFP. Select the Interface radio button and click the
Change icon.
Under the Global Definitions folder double click into Global Data and add
these fields.
Do a syntax check.
(3) Under the Initialization folder, double click into the Code Initialization
area.
(4) Select the Adobe Form radio button and click the Change Icon.
Under the Context bar on the upper right window, right click on the top
folder.
Under the Global Data folder on the upper left window locate the G_LOGO
field.
Drag and drop G_LOGO on top of your new Graphics Node.
Under Properties at the bottom right window, change the Graphic Type
Value.
It defaults to ‘Graphic Reference’. Change it to ‘Graphic Content’.
Drag and drop the Image field to the location on the form where you want
the logo displayed.
Under the Field tab make sure the URL field is blank because this is not a
static logo.
